A stunned mourner has admitted to seeing the likeness of Christ on a silver maple in his front yard, after visiting his father's grave.
Brian Quirk had witnessed the resemblance of Christ that popped up on the silver maple on the sixth anniversary of his father's death, Sky news reported.
Curious residents of North Providence, Rhode Island, had also flocked to see the eye-catching 3inches mark.
Quirk has said that curiously, the mark appeared in the same area where his father would sit outside during his last few months before losing his battle with cancer.
Quirks mother, a devout Catholic has also found comfort knowing the image is there.
